游戏源码的打开方式取决于你所使用的开发工具、游戏类型(如PC、手机、主机等)以及你所使用的编程语言。以下是一些常见的游戏源码打开方式:
一、如果是游戏开发相关的源码(如Unity、Unreal、Cocos2d等)
1. Unity(C#)
- 打开方式:
- 使用 Unity Hub 安装 Unity 项目。
- 通过 Unity Editor 打开
.unity3d文件。 - 或者使用 Visual Studio 打开
.csproj文件(如果源码是 C# 的)。
- 开发工具:
- Unity Editor:直接编辑和运行游戏。
- Visual Studio:用于调试和构建。
2. Unreal Engine(C++)
- 打开方式:
- 使用 Unreal Engine Editor 打开
.uasset或.uproject文件。 - 或者使用 Visual Studio 打开
.uproject文件(如果源码是 C++ 的)。
- 使用 Unreal Engine Editor 打开
- 开发工具:
- Unreal Engine Editor:用于编辑和运行游戏。
- Visual Studio:用于调试和构建。
3. Cocos2d-X(C++)
- 打开方式:
- 使用 Cocos2d-X Editor 打开
.cc或.json文件。 - 或者使用 Visual Studio 打开
.cpp和.h文件。
- 使用 Cocos2d-X Editor 打开
- 开发工具:
- Cocos2d-X Editor:用于编辑和运行游戏。
- Visual Studio:用于调试和构建。
二、如果是游戏本身(如PC/主机/手机游戏)
1. PC游戏(如《英雄联盟》《Minecraft》)
- 打开方式:
- 通过 Steam、Epic Games Store 等平台下载游戏。
- 然后在游戏目录中运行
.exe文件(如《英雄联盟》)。
- 开发工具:
- 有些游戏是用 C#、C++ 或 Python 开发的,但通常不是直接提供源码。
2. 手机游戏(如《王者荣耀》《原神》)
- 打开方式:
- 通过 应用商店 下载游戏。
- 然后在手机上直接运行(如《王者荣耀》)。
- 开发工具:
- 有些游戏是用 Unity、Unreal 或 Cocos2d 开发的,但通常不是直接提供源码。
3. 主机游戏(如《塞尔达传说》《任天堂Switch》)
- 打开方式:
- 通过 任天堂Switch 或 PlayStation 等平台运行。
- 有些游戏是用 C++、C# 或 Python 开发的,但通常不是直接提供源码。
三、如果是游戏的源码(如游戏开发中的代码)
1. 如果是 C++/C# 的游戏源码
- 打开方式:
- 使用 Visual Studio 打开
.cpp、.h、.cs等文件。 - 或者使用 Code::Blocks、CLion 等 IDE。
- 使用 Visual Studio 打开
2. 如果是 Python 的游戏源码
- 打开方式:
- 使用 PyCharm、Visual Studio Code 等 IDE 打开
.py文件。
- 使用 PyCharm、Visual Studio Code 等 IDE 打开
3. 如果是 JavaScript 的游戏源码
- 打开方式:
- 使用 VS Code、WebStorm 等编辑器打开
.js文件。
- 使用 VS Code、WebStorm 等编辑器打开
四、其他方式
- 使用游戏引擎的调试工具:如 Unity 的 Debug Console、Unreal 的 Debug Log 等。
- 查看游戏的文档或源码仓库:有些游戏的源码会托管在 GitHub、GitLab 等平台上,可以使用 GitHub Desktop、VS Code 等工具打开。
总结
| 游戏类型 | 打开方式 | 开发工具 |
|---|---|---|
| 游戏开发源码(C#、C++) | Visual Studio、Code::Blocks、CLion | Visual Studio、Code::Blocks |
| 游戏本身(PC/手机/主机) | 通过平台下载运行 | 无(通常不提供源码) |
| 游戏源码(如 GitHub 仓库) | VS Code、WebStorm、GitHub Desktop | VS Code、WebStorm |
如果你能告诉我你是想打开什么类型的源码(如 Unity、Cocos2d、C++、Python 等),我可以给你更具体的建议。